Manchester City Receive Major Boost as Haaland Returns to Training Ahead of Crucial Fixtures

Manchester City have been handed a significant boost ahead of a packed fixture schedule, including the upcoming FA Cup final, as star striker Erling Haaland has resumed full training following an ankle injury.

The 24-year-old Norwegian, who picked up the injury during City’s 2-1 FA Cup quarter-final win over Bournemouth on March 30, had been undergoing a tailored rehabilitation program. He has now rejoined first-team training, although the timeline for his competitive return remains unclear.

Manager Pep Guardiola is expected to offer further details in his press conference on Thursday, ahead of City’s Premier League clash with Wolves on Friday at 8:00 PM WAT.

Manchester City Receive Double Injury Boost as Rodri and Haaland Return to Training

Manchester City’s squad depth has been significantly bolstered ahead of a critical run-in, with both Erling Haaland and Rodri returning to first-team training.

Following Haaland’s earlier confirmed comeback from an ankle injury sustained in March’s FA Cup quarter-final win over Bournemouth, 28-year-old midfielder Rodri has now also resumed full training after a prolonged absence. The Spanish international—recently crowned the 2024 Ballon d’Or winner—has been out of action since suffering a ruptured ACL last year.

Rodri had been spotted undergoing individual drills at City’s Etihad Campus earlier in the year, and while his progress has been promising, his full return to match action is likely to coincide with the FIFA Club World Cup in June, rather than the remaining Premier League games or the FA Cup final on May 17 at Wembley.

Manager Pep Guardiola praised Rodri’s commitment last week, saying:

“Rodri performs well in every training session with us, and he is eager to play. However, the medical team needs to give the green light for him to receive minutes. I trust their judgment in this matter.”

City, currently fourth in the Premier League, have relinquished the title to newly crowned champions Liverpool, ending their four-year reign. However, they still have silverware to fight for, starting with Wolves on Friday night, followed by the FA Cup final showdown against Crystal Palace.
